dev1ce Crosshair Code and CS2 Settings
Nicolai “dev1ce” Reedtz is a Danish CS2 player who was born on September 8, 1995. Based on dev1ce profile, he is one of the most recognizable players on the competitive scene. The reason lies in four victories in major tournaments. According to HLTV, he was in the top 20 players 9 times, with his last #11 in 2023. dev1ce CS2 settings are configured to suit his AWPer role. The player is known for his exceptional skill and consistency, being a significant part of team Astralis.
Crosshair Settings
dev1ce uses a configuration with an extremely small and completely opaque crosshair. Additionally, the player chooses to use a static crosshair, which doesn't follow a recoil pattern. It's a popular option on the competitive scene when the player relies on muscle memory rather than visual movement on the screen.
One more essential detail is the use of settings Length (1), Thickness (1), and Gap (-4). With these characteristics, the player gets an extremely small crosshair (a pixel size). It directly affects the amount of available screen space. Also, the crosshair doesn't have a center dot or outline. Lastly, dev1ce chooses Cyan to make his crosshair highly visible on most backgrounds.

Launch Options
CS2 launch options for pro players contain different commands. The main reason for using them is to improve some details. The most notable example is disabling the intro video to launch the game menu faster. Here is the dev1ce config that you can download and use also: -console -novid +exec myconfig.cfg The -console command opens the developer console automatically when the game starts. It helps the player immediately begin typing the commands he needs. The -novid command, as already mentioned, speeds up loading the main menu by disabling the intro video. The +exec myconfig.cfg automatically executes the commands listed in a specific file. This is the most essential command dev1ce uses, as it automatically personalizes settings (crosshair, viewmodel) every time the game starts.

dev1ce Playstyle & Role
The understanding of how dev1ce plays could help players to explore his pro settings. Based on dev1ce playstyle analysis, he is an AWPer and is known for being a strategic player. dev1ce consistently performs at a high individual level, uses precise shots, and smart positioning. Still, his playstyle includes flexibility. Even in rounds when outnumbered, the player shows high skill and can make a clutch.
Achievements & Career Highlights
dev1ce has numerous achievements. Some of them are victories in four major tournaments with his team Astralis with a total prize money of $2.25 million: ELEAGUE Major: Atlanta 2017, FACEIT Major: London 2018 (named MVP), Intel Extreme Masters XIII - Katowice Major 2019, and StarLadder Berlin Major 2019 (named MVP). The trophies of dev1ce feature the HLTV top 5 players for 2015, 2016, 2017, 2018, 2019, and 2020. Moreover, he has 18 MVP awards during his career. In 2018, he set a record, earning 7 MVP awards during the year. In 2020, dev1ce was listed in Forbes 30 Under 30 Europe in the Sports & Games category.
Current and Past Teams
The actual question is which team does dev1ce play for at the moment. Currently, he is a part of team Astralis. According to Valve's ranking, they are #12 globally in 2025. Even though it's not the best time for dev1ce and his team, they are well-known for their several tournament wins. The most notable of them are Esports Championship Series Season 2 - Finals, ELEAGUE Major Atlanta 2017, Intel Extreme Masters XI - World Championship, DreamHack Masters Marseille 2018, ESL Pro League Season 7 - Finals, FACEIT Major: London 2018, Intel Extreme Masters XIII - Katowice Major 2019, StarLadder Berlin Major 2019, and BLAST Pro Series: Global Final 2019. The dev1ce journey on the competitive scene began in 2009 with NewGens team. Then the player has continued to gain skill and participate in various online and offline tournaments with PLAYABLE, SpeedGaming, Copenhagen Wolves, Fnatic, Xapso, über G33KZ, and Team Denmark. In 2014, he began playing for Team Dignitas. Together, they won two online tournaments and achieved strong results in several events. In 2015, dev1ce joined Team SoloMid and won several tournaments. Some of them are 99Damage Masters #1, PGL CS:GO Championship Series Kick-Off Season, FACEIT League 2015 Stage I Finals, and Fragbite Masters Season 4. For a short time, dev1ce joined Team Questionmark, but soon became a part of Astralis. In 2021, the player joined Ninjas in Pyjamas. But after half a year and a series of not-so-high results, dev1ce returned to Astralis.
